[Surge of Violence in Manipur Claims Life, Leaves Multiple Injured] [Surge of Violence in Manipur Claims Life, Leaves Multiple Injured]( Tragic Fairground Shooting Claims Young Life, Injures Another in Michigan Novi, Michigan - A tragic episode unfolded at the Michigan State Fair when gunfire erupted, leading to the death of a 14-year-old boy and leaving another teenager wounded. The incident, which occurred on Saturday evening amid the crowd of fair-goers enjoying the festivities, has sparked widespread concern and cast a shadow over what was meant to be a family-friendly event. Authorities responded to the scene after reports of shots fired around 8:15 p.m., where they discovered the two victims. The deceased youth, whose identity has not been disclosed pending family notification, was pronounced dead at the scene. The second victim, also a 14-year-old boy, was transported to a nearby hospital where his injuries were reported to be non-life-threatening. In the immediate aftermath of the shooting, the fairgrounds were locked down as law enforcement swept the area for suspects and additional victims. No arrests have been made, and details about the motive behind the shooting or the identity of the shooter remain shrouded in mystery as investigations continue. The community of Novi, along with visitors to the fair, have been left reeling by the violence. Local officials and fair organizers were quick to denounce the incident, expressing their deep sorrow over the loss of young life and reiterating their commitment to ensuring the safety of all attendees. "This was a senseless act of violence that has stolen the joys of innocence and family from our community," said one city official during a press conference on Sunday. "Our hearts go out to the families of these children, and we will do everything in our power to bring those responsible to justice." In light of the incident, Michigan State Police and the Novi Police Department have ramped up their presence in the area, increasing security measures not only at the fair but across the city. The incident also spurred discussions among local authorities about the need for enhanced safety protocols at large public events. Parents and attendees at the fair expressed their shock and anxiety over the event. "You never think something like this could happen at a family event like a state fair," one concerned parent said. "It's heart-wrenching thinking about those kids and their families." In addition to the lighthearted activities typical of state fairs, this year's event included an urgent impromptu vigil for the victims, where community leaders and fair-goers gathered to honor the young victim's memory and call for peace. Clergy and community advocates urged the community to come together and heal in this difficult time. As the fairgrounds prepare to reopen, the stark reality of the shooting lingers, posing serious questions about security and gun violence-an issue increasingly confronting communities across the United States. Michigan's authorities have vowed thorough investigations and to pursue all leads aggressively to avoid a repeat of such tragic incidents. Meanwhile, both local and state officials are focusing on community vigils to fortify unity and engagement among rattled residents, aiming to restore peace and ensure public gatherings remain safe zones free of violence. Flesch reading score

Flesch reading score measures how complex a text is. The lower the score, the more difficult the text is to read. The Flesch readability score uses the average length of your sentences (measured by the number of words) and the average number of syllables per word in an equation to calculate the reading ease. Text with a very high Flesch reading ease score (about 100) is straightforward and easy to read, with short sentences and no words of more than two syllables. Usually, a reading ease score of 60-70 is considered acceptable/normal for web copy.
